How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Ponderosa Crossroads?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Ponderosa Crossroads Studio Apartments | $1,380 | $1,380 | $1,380 |
Ponderosa Crossroads 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,679 | $1,000 | $5,025 |
Ponderosa Crossroads 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,161 | $2,150 | $7,253 |
Ponderosa Crossroads 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,599 | $3,217 | $4,251 |
Ponderosa Crossroads 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,442 | $3,280 | $3,800 |
